          On October 13, 2025, a monitoring meeting was held at the Tajik State University of Commerce within the framework of the project “Circular Economy (CirculEc): Development of innovative educational programs and modules on the circular economy and sustainable development”, funded by the European Union through the Erasmus+ program “Capacity Building in Higher Education”.

          The aim of the CirculEc project is to develop innovative curricula and modules on the circular economy and sustainable development for existing undergraduate, graduate and continuing education programmes.

          This project involves 11 Central Asian universities from Tajikistan, Uzbekistan, Kazakhstan, and Turkmenistan, as well as three European universities, and is designed to train over 1,100 students. It will develop and implement 27 new educational modules and update 27 existing educational programs.

          The event was attended by more than 50 professors and experts from project partners from higher education institutions in Central Asia (Tajikistan, Uzbekistan, Kazakhstan, Turkmenistan) and Europe (Spain, Italy), employers, as well as faculty and students from the Tajik State University of Commerce, who discussed the results of implementing circular economy and sustainable development principles in educational programs.

Given Tajikistan's favorable climate, with 280-330 sunny days per year, the potential for solar energy as a renewable energy source is highly beneficial and cost-effective. In other words, sunny Tajikistan's potential is twice that of developed European countries, which widely utilize solar energy. With this in mind, the Tajik State University of Commerce has built and commissioned two solar power plants with a total capacity of 19 kW.

          The power plants consist of 35 monocrystalline solar panels with a capacity of 560 W each, capable of generating more than 220 kWh of electricity per day.

          It is worth noting that these power plants were built and commissioned as part of a collaboration between TSUK and the domestic company Tajikhydroelectromontazh, which is considered one of the leading companies in the energy and construction sectors in the Republic of Tajikistan.

          Oksana Bezler, a representative of the Karaganda University of Kazpotrebsoyuz, spoke about the progress of monitoring the integration of educational modules at the project's partner universities and praised TSUC's contribution as a leader in developing innovative educational programs on the circular economy and sustainable development.

          In her speech, Zarina Kadirova, professor at the Department of Economics and Business Organization, noted that as part of this project, a competition on circular economics and sustainable development has been announced, in which students can actively participate with their projects.

          Professor Zarina Kadirova also presented information on the development of innovative educational programs and modules on circular economy and sustainable development and the results of their implementation at the Tajik State University of Commerce. Specifically, she noted that this project resulted in the development and implementation of new educational modules and the updating of existing educational programs.

          It was noted that within the framework of the CirculEc project, a “Green Economy Center” was created at the university.
